“…Ref. [7] discussed the exact likelihood inference for two populations from two-parameter exponential distributions with the same location parameter and distinct scale parameters. They derived the exact distributions of the MLEs for three different parameters and their moment-generating functions under the joint Type-II censoring scheme.…”
